Peach State Summer Theatre is in the midst of an exciting transformation as construction continues on our new and improved venue. While this renovation will ultimately allow us to better serve our artists and audiences, unexpected delays in the building schedule mean we must make adjustments to our upcoming season.

As a result, our 2026 season will feature two Broadway-caliber productions (please scroll down) instead of our usual three. The productions will be presented in our long-time home, Sawyer Theatre in VSU's Fine Arts Building.   • PSST 2026 will open June 5 and run through July 4, 2026.
  • The 2026 season will consist of 2 productions presented in rotating repertory.
  • PSST will have a new ticketing system in place.  We anticipate online customers will find the new platform much easier to navigate.
  • PSST 2027 will be in the VSU Performing Arts Center.

ANYTHING GOES logo
Music and Lyrics by Cole Porter
Original Book by P.G. Wodehouse & Guy Bolton
and Howard Lindsay & Russel Crouse
New Book by Timothy Crouse & John Weidman
This version of ANYTHING GOES was adapted from the 1987 Broadway revival,
originally produced by Lincoln Center Theater

Set Sail on the S.S. American and cruise through some of Cole Porter’s most famous songs with a group of zany passengers that include a brassy nightclub singer, a romantic stow-away and Public Enemy #13. These high seas.  The passengers are tap dancing their way to love and laughter that is “De-Lovely.”

Anything Goes includes familiar classics from the Great American Songbook such as “Anything Goes,” “You’re the Top,” and “I Get a Kick Out of You.” Appropriate for for audiences 9 to 99, this musical will have you rooting for true love to win out in the end.

JOSEPH logo
Lyrics by Tim Rice             Music by Andrew Lloyd Webber

“Sha la la, Joseph, you’re doing fine! You and your dreamcoat, ahead of your time!” One of the most enduring shows of all time, Joseph and the Amazing Technicolor Dreamcoat is a reimagining of the Biblical story of Joseph, his father Jacob, eleven brothers and the coat of many colors.

Joseph’s adventures lead him from being sold into slavery to becoming Pharoah’s trusted advisor.

The magical musical is full of catchy songs in a variety of styles,  along with the unforgettable classics “Any Dream Will Do” and “Close Every Door.” Appropriate for all audiences and groups, Joseph is performed hundreds of times a year across North America, the U.K. and around the world.
